Transaction 59dedf04701b873c41e4c29fce02c876e125a543cf53b00fc2f8742788ef2116

1 Input
2 Outputs
  • 59dedf04701b873c41e4c29fce02c876e125a543cf53b00fc2f8742788ef2116:0
  • value  46696
    address  3NuYU66puqFkE7cRN97ufkdfPLWPycvE8c
  • 59dedf04701b873c41e4c29fce02c876e125a543cf53b00fc2f8742788ef2116:1
  • value  48775272
    address  32SsKM4PsCsjnsmTLXTpcUKnrL2K7NE2VX